64% of Americans can't define this key tax term. (via CNBCMakeIt)

It's an important term to understand, as it affects how much money you'll owe, or get back, when you're filing your taxes.A W-4 is a form that tells your employer how much to withhold from your paycheck for taxes. You fill it out when you start a new job and can change it as necessary.

The form asks for the number of allowances you want to claim. You get an allowance for having a spouse or kids, among other things. Those allowances affect how much of your paycheck will be set aside for taxes. The more allowances you have, the less tax will be withheld.
